This card represents a baseline entry point for Darren Waller, trading at the lower end of the market relative to his more desirable rookie or high-grade counterparts. The absence of special attributes suggests it is a standard base card, which typically sees lower collector interest compared to parallel or serial-numbered versions. Its current valuation reflects its status as a common item within the 2020 Panini set rather than a premium collectible.
With no special attributes noted, this card lacks scarcity drivers such as serial numbering, short-print status, or unique parallels that would artificially constrain supply. It is a standard base issue, meaning its availability is determined by the overall print run of the 2020 Panini Football set rather than limited production runs. Consequently, the supply is effectively unlimited relative to specialized subsets, keeping its individual rarity low.
As a standard base card from 2020, this item does not benefit from rookie-card premiums or specialized collector demand mechanisms. Investment potential is limited by the lack of distinct features that typically drive long-term value appreciation in sports card markets. It serves better as a filler or bulk acquisition rather than a standalone investment asset.
